The prime meridian (also known as the Greenwich meridian) exactly marks the position of 0 degrees longitude. It is from this that the longitude of all points on the surface of the Earth are measured.

The Prime Meridian is the universally decided zero longitude, an imaginary north/south line which bisects the world into two and begins the universal day. The line starts at the north pole, passes across the Royal Observatory in Greenwich, England, and ends at the south pole. May 15, 2023 The World Map with Equator is a large circle that circles the Earth and lies on a plane perpendicular to the Earth's axis. This geographic, or terrestrial, Equator separates the Earth into Northern and Southern hemispheres and serves as the imaginary reference line on the Earth's surface for calculating latitude.

PDF GPS receivers demonstrate that the marking strip for the prime meridian at Greenwich is roughly 5.3 seconds of arc west of the meridian rather than exactly at zero degrees, zero minutes, and zero seconds. This indicates that the meridian seems to be 102.478 metres east. Prime Meridian on Map

A prime meridian is an arbitrarily -chosen meridian (a line of longitude) in a geographic coordinate system at which longitude is defined to be 0°. Together, a prime meridian and its anti-meridian (the 180th meridian in a 360°-system) form a great circle.

The prime meridian is the line of 0° longitude, the starting point for measuring distance both east and west around Earth. The prime meridian is arbitrary, meaning it could be chosen to be anywhere. Any line of longitude (a meridian) can serve as the 0° longitude line.

The Prime Meridian is the meridian defined as 0°00'00" longitude. It is the longitudinal meridian of reference. Unlike the Equator's position that is determined by the Earth's rotational axis, the position of the Prime Meridian has been defined arbitrarily over the years as Greenwich in the United Kingdom.
